hi everyone,been ofline for a while. i was hoping i can get a reply to my :s3addict:it also has an unpredictable flat spot when you dont need it,its like it surges all of a sudden.i put a k+n panel filter in about a month ago and could this be the cause,im fitting a forge 007p tommorow to it and hope this may cure it a bit,i know the bosh one is not up to scratch..any advice from anyone i would be most greatful many thanks and good to be back....:crying:
 
Hi bud, to check if your maf is faulty, unplug it and see if the idle is any better, if it idle ok with the maf unplugged you need to replace it. The k&n has probably caused it to go
 
thanks for that mate,if it is that it will do it again i suppose if i have to get a new one. someone said to me not to do it coz of oil residue getting stuck to the maf, will try that tommorow,still gonna fit the d/v though hope that goes ok thanks again mate....
 
I had a k&n in mine didn't cause any issues, you could clean it first and see how it goes. It might be worth getting it checked via vagcom, might have other faults on it
